OEM stereo tear down
Does anyone have any tear down pictures or exploded service manual drawings of the OEM Bose stereo?
I am getting ready to pull literally EVERYTHING out and want to see if there might be any speedbumps in the way while doing this.
As stated, the plan is to remove everything OEM/ Bose.... this included the stock subwoofer, the stock amp, stock speakers, and everything.
Any heads up on tricks or tips, or headaches will be appreciated

No need for manual. Is straightforward simple .
you will need an adapter to keep the steering wheel buttons
if you running new speakers wires then pull eln out and start fresh
if not then pull out the amp cut the plug and bring the amp speaker wiring to connect with the oem wire
there are a couple videos showing how to remove the console . Time consuming but Not hard
what are you installing

I am rewiring everything. Its all going to be 12 gauge speaker wire and 4 gauge power
I am putting in all JL Audio (C2 components and coax, slash series amps, and a JL stealthbox) and a Pioneer head unit
